It was nice while it lasted (about two months) but it appears the Phenom II X4 955 is going to have to let go of its title of flagship AM3 CPU as another, more powerful model is being prepared by AMD. The Phenom II X4 965 Black Edition is clocked at 3.4 GHz - 200 MHz higher than the X4 955, and features 6MB of shared L3 cache, an integrated DDR2/DDR3 memory controller, 4000 MHz HyperTransport and a TDP of 125W.

The new 45nm processor comes has an unlocked multiplier and should become available in the near future, probably with a price tag higher than that of the X4 955 (unless, of course, it's meant to replace it at $245). Wait for it.
